The greatest builder

Hebrews 3:4 For every house is builded by some man; but he that built all things is God.

There is an undeniable reality that we must acknowledge in this life, and that is, every house is indeed built by someone. This simple statement reminds us of the human achievements in construction and architecture. 

We see towering skyscrapers, majestic cathedrals, and beautifully crafted homes, each bearing the mark of human ingenuity and craftsmanship. However, as impressive as these structures may be, they are mere reflections of the ingenuity and creativity instilled in us by our Creator.

In contrast to the finite achievements of human builders, our faith is anchored in the understanding that God is the ultimate builder of everything. The Scriptures bear witness to this truth, affirming that God spoke the universe into existence, fashioned the mountains and the seas, and formed man and woman in His own image. God's design is unparalleled, for it is imbued with His wisdom, love, and purpose.

Consider the complexity and interconnectedness of the natural world: the intricate design of a single cell, the delicate balance of ecosystems, and the awe-inspiring majesty of the heavens. These bear testimony to the greatness of our Creator. Moreover, God's building extends beyond the physical realm. He shapes and constructs our lives, providing us with purpose and direction. In Christ, we are called "God's building" (1 Corinthians 3:9), living stones forming a spiritual house (1 Peter 2:5).

Understanding that God is the builder of everything, we must embrace His ongoing work in our lives. Just as an architect plans and oversees the construction of a building, our Heavenly Father is intimately involved in every aspect of our existence. He lovingly shapes and molds us, guiding us through the valleys and mountaintops of life, to fulfill His purpose in and through us.

However, God's building process is not always easy or comfortable. There are times when we face trials, challenges, and even moments of doubt. But even in those moments, we can trust that God is at work, using those very circumstances to refine our character and deepen our faith. We are reminded in Romans 8:28 that "in all things God works for the good of those who love him, who have been called according to his purpose."

As we continue our daily life, let us never forget that God is the greatest builder. His design is perfect, and His craftsmanship is flawless.
 He has constructed this universe, fashioning each of us with intention and purpose. As we journey through life, may we entrust ourselves into His hands, allowing Him to shape us, transform us, and build us into vessels of His grace and love.

May we also remember that God's building extends beyond the physical structures we admire. He is actively at work in our lives, building us up to be a dwelling place for His Spirit. Let us have faith and patience as He continues His work in us, knowing that the ultimate completion of His masterpiece will be revealed in eternity.
